9603859 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 9603860. Its totient is φ = 9603858.
The previous prime is 9603851. The next prime is 9603863. The reversal of 9603859 is 9583069.
It is a strong prime.
It is an emirp because it is prime and its reverse (9583069) is a distict pr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 9603859 - 23 = 9603851 is a pr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(9603851)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 4801929 + 4801930.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(4801930).
Almost surely, 29603859 is an apocalyptic number.
9603859 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
9603859 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
9603859 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 58320, while the sum is 40.
The square root of 9603859 is about 3099.0093578432. The cubic root of 9603859 is about 212.5601877953.
The spelling of 9603859 in words is "nine million, six hundred three thousand, eight hundred fifty-nine".
